当前位置: 首页> 技术文章> 正文

获取整个网站源码(获取了网站源码有什么用)

获取整个网站源码(获取了网站源码有什么用)

获取整个网站源码是指通过网络请求获取指定网站的所有HTML源代码。在开发中,获取整个网站源码可以帮助开发者实现一些特定的功能,例如爬虫、数据抓取等。下面我们来详细了解一下如何获取整个网站源码。

获取整个网站源码需要使用网络请求技术。常用的网络请求框架包括Retrofit、OkHttp、Volley等。这些框架都提供了丰富的API和便捷的使用方法,可以帮助开发者快速地实现网络请求功能。

获取整个网站源码需要使用HTML解析技术。常用的HTML解析库包括Jsoup、HtmlUnit等。这些库可以解析HTML文档,提取出其中的元素和属性信息,从而帮助开发者实现对网页内容的分析和处理。

可以通过XPath或CSS选择器等技术从HTML文档中提取出有用的信息。例如,可以使用XPath表达式来提取出所有的链接地址、所有的图片地址等。同时,还可以使用CSS选择器来提取出指定的元素和属性信息。

接着,可以通过递归的方式获取整个网站的所有页面源码。具体来说,可以先获取首页的源码,然后再通过解析首页的链接地址,依次获取所有页面的源码。这种方式需要考虑到网站的结构和链接规律,以及避免陷入死循环等问题。

需要注意的是,获取整个网站源码需要遵守相关的法律法规和道德规范。在使用网络请求获取整个网站源码时,需要注意保护用户的隐私和个人信息安全,不得侵犯他人的合法权益。同时,也需要注意遵守相关网站的服务条款和使用协议,以免触犯法律红线。

获取整个网站源码需要使用网络请求技术和HTML解析技术,并采用XPath或CSS选择器等技术从HTML文档中提取出有用的信息。在实际应用中,需要考虑到网站的结构和链接规律,以及避免陷入死循环等问题。同时,也需要遵守相关的法律法规和道德规范,注意保护用户的隐私和个人信息安全。